import {Control} from './Control.js';
import * as DomUtil from '../dom/DomUtil.js';
/*
* @class Control.Scale
* @aka L.Control.Scale
* @inherits Control
*
* A simple scale control that shows the scale of the current center of screen in metric (m/km) and imperial (mi/ft) systems. Extends `Control`.
*
* @example
*
* ```js
* L.control.scale().addTo(map);
* ```
*/
export const Scale = Control.extend({
// @section
// @aka Control.Scale options
options: {
// @option position: String = 'bottomleft'
// The position of the control (one of the map corners). Possible values are `'topleft'`,
// `'topright'`, `'bottomleft'` or `'bottomright'`
position: 'bottomleft',
// @option maxWidth: Number = 100
// Maximum width of the control in pixels. The width is set dynamically to show round values (e.g. 100, 200, 500).
maxWidth: 100,
// @option metric: Boolean = True
// Whether to show the metric scale line (m/km).
metric: true,
// @option imperial: Boolean = True
// Whether to show the imperial scale line (mi/ft).
imperial: true
// @option updateWhenIdle: Boolean = false
// If `true`, the control is updated on [`moveend`](#map-moveend), otherwise it's always up-to-date (updated on [`move`](#map-move)).
},
onAdd(map) {
const className = 'leaflet-control-scale',
container = DomUtil.create('div', className),
options = this.options;
this._addScales(options, `${className}-line`, container);
map.on(options.updateWhenIdle ? 'moveend' : 'move', this._update, this);
map.whenReady(this._update, this);
return container;
},
onRemove(map) {
map.off(this.options.updateWhenIdle ? 'moveend' : 'move', this._update, this);
},
_addScales(options, className, container) {
if (options.metric) {
this._mScale = DomUtil.create('div', className, container);
}
if (options.imperial) {
this._iScale = DomUtil.create('div', className, container);
}
},
_update() {
const map = this._map,
y = map.getSize().y / 2;
const maxMeters = map.distance(
map.containerPointToLatLng([0, y]),
map.containerPointToLatLng([this.options.maxWidth, y]));
this._updateScales(maxMeters);
},
_updateScales(maxMeters) {
if (this.options.metric && maxMeters) {
this._updateMetric(maxMeters);
}
if (this.options.imperial && maxMeters) {
this._updateImperial(maxMeters);
}
},
_updateMetric(maxMeters) {
const meters = this._getRoundNum(maxMeters),
label = meters < 1000 ? `${meters} m` : `${meters / 1000} km`;
this._updateScale(this._mScale, label, meters / maxMeters);
},
_updateImperial(maxMeters) {
const maxFeet = maxMeters * 3.2808399;
let maxMiles, miles, feet;
if (maxFeet > 5280) {
maxMiles = maxFeet / 5280;
miles = this._getRoundNum(maxMiles);
this._updateScale(this._iScale, `${miles} mi`, miles / maxMiles);
} else {
feet = this._getRoundNum(maxFeet);
this._updateScale(this._iScale, `${feet} ft`, feet / maxFeet);
}
},
_updateScale(scale, text, ratio) {
scale.style.width = `${Math.round(this.options.maxWidth * ratio)}px`;
scale.innerHTML = text;
},
_getRoundNum(num) {
const pow10 = Math.pow(10, (`${Math.floor(num)}`).length - 1);
let d = num / pow10;
d = d >= 10 ? 10 :
d >= 5 ? 5 :
d >= 3 ? 3 :
d >= 2 ? 2 : 1;
return pow10 * d;
}
});
// @factory L.control.scale(options?: Control.Scale options)
// Creates an scale control with the given options.
export const scale = function (options) {
return new Scale(options);
};
